First-year Law Students Need to Concentrate on Time Management, Says Associate Dean William Powers

July 22 – PR Web

With school resuming next month, it’s an appropriate time for incoming first-year law students to give some thought to strategies for success. William Powers, associate dean for Admission and Student Affairs at Chicago’s John Marshall Law School, has some advice for the new students.
